Wool rugs are cherished for their durability, warmth, and luxurious feel. Proper care and regular maintenance can help your wool rug last a lifetime. Here’s a comprehensive guide to help you clean and preserve your wool rugs effectively, incorporating best practices and addressing frequently asked questions.

Understanding Wool Rug Maintenance

Wool rugs require special attention due to their natural fibers, which are susceptible to damage if cleaned improperly. Regular maintenance not only preserves the look and feel of your rug but also extends its life.

Routine Care

  • Regular Vacuuming: Vacuum your wool rug at least once a week in high-traffic areas and monthly in less-used spaces. This removes surface dirt and prevents particles from settling into the fibers.
  • Shake and Beat: If manageable, take your rug outside occasionally to shake or beat it. This helps dislodge dirt and debris trapped deep within the fibers, similar to the care needed for washable area rugs.

Deep Cleaning Techniques

Deep cleaning your wool rug is essential for removing embedded dirt and restoring its natural beauty.

Equipment and Materials

  • Broom or other long-handled tool
  • Vacuum with a soft-bristled attachment
  • Non-abrasive sponge
  • Wool-safe cleaning solution
  • Light-colored cloths and towels
  • Large tarp for indoor cleaning
  • Fan for quicker drying

Cleaning Steps

  • Pre-Cleaning Preparation: Place your rug on a large tarp if cleaning indoors to protect the flooring.
  • Shaking and Beating: Take the rug outdoors and vigorously shake it or beat it with a broom handle to remove as much dirt as possible.
  • Vacuum Both Sides: Bring the rug back inside and vacuum both the top and underside thoroughly to ensure a deep clean.
  • Spot Cleaning: Address any stains using a wool-safe cleaner. Apply the cleaner to a cloth and gently dab the stain. Avoid scrubbing to prevent damage to the fibers.
  • Washing the Rug: Mix a wool-safe detergent in water following manufacturer’s instructions for dilution. Use a sponge to wash the rug gently, without saturating the fibers.
  • Rinsing: Rinse the sponge and go over the cleaned areas to remove any soap residue, which can attract more dirt if left in the fibers.
  • Drying: Blot the cleaned areas with towels to remove excess moisture. Allow the rug to air dry completely, using fans to accelerate the process if necessary.

FAQs About Cleaning Wool Rugs

How Do You Clean a Wool Rug Yourself?

Cleaning a wool rug yourself involves careful vacuuming, spot cleaning with appropriate solutions, and possibly a gentle wash with a wool-safe detergent if necessary. Always follow the specific care guidelines provided by the rug manufacturer.

Can You Wash a 100% Wool Rug?

Yes, you can wash a 100% wool rug, but it should be done with care. Use only wool-safe detergents and avoid excessive water, as wool is highly absorbent and slow to dry.

Is It OK to Steam Clean a Wool Rug?

Steam cleaning a wool rug is generally not recommended as the heat and moisture can shrink the fibers or cause other damage. It's best to stick to methods that use less water and no heat.

Can You Use a Carpet Shampooer on a Wool Rug?

Using a carpet shampooer on a wool rug is risky as it can saturate the rug too much and potentially damage the fibers. If deep cleaning is needed, it's safer to use a dry extraction method or hire a professional who specializes in wool rugs.
